Swords Creek Elementary is a public elementary school in Swords Creek, Virginia, serving grades PK-7 with a total enrollment of 106 students. This school stands out for its consistently strong academic performance, particularly in mathematics and reading, where it outperforms the Russell County Public Schools district and the state of Virginia.

Despite the school's academic success, it faces significant socioeconomic challenges, with 89.62% of its students receiving free or reduced-price lunch in the 2022-2023 school year. This is much higher than the surrounding schools, which range from 82.99% to 93.7% free and reduced lunch recipients. Additionally, Swords Creek Elementary has a very high percentage of white students, at 99.06%, which is much higher than the district and state averages. The school's low student-teacher ratio of 9.4 students per teacher is also noteworthy, as it is lower than the surrounding schools, which range from 10.5 to 16 students per teacher.

Overall, Swords Creek Elementary is a high-performing school that serves a predominantly low-income, white student population. Its strong academic results, coupled with its socioeconomic challenges, suggest that it may be a model for how to effectively support students in similar rural, high-poverty communities. When compared to nearby schools, such as Rich Valley Elementary, Saltville Elementary, and Lebanon Elementary, Swords Creek Elementary stands out for its consistent academic performance and unique student population.
